Dynamic Wireless EV Charging Market (USD Million)
Dynamic Wireless EV Charging Market was valued at USD 117.44 million in the year 2024. The size of this market is expected to increase to USD 1,725.43 million by the year 2031, while growing at a Compounded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 46.8%.

Global Dynamic Wireless EV Charging Market, Segmentation by Type
The Global Dynamic Wireless EV Charging Market has been segmented by Type into Base Charging Pad, Power Control Unit and Vehicle Charging Pad.
The Global Dynamic Wireless EV Charging Market is experiencing significant growth, driven by the rising demand for electric vehicles (EVs) and the need for efficient charging solutions. One of the key segments within this market is categorized by type, which includes the Base Charging Pad, Power Control Unit, and Vehicle Charging Pad. The Base Charging Pad serves as the foundation of the wireless charging system, providing the platform on which the EV parks for charging. It is designed to transmit power wirelessly to the vehicle's charging system, eliminating the need for physical cables and connectors.
Complementing the Base Charging Pad is the Power Control Unit (PCU), which plays a crucial role in managing the flow of electricity between the charging pad and the vehicle. The PCU ensures optimal charging efficiency and safety by regulating voltage and current levels according to the vehicle's requirements. Its advanced technology enables seamless communication between the charging infrastructure and the EV, allowing for dynamic adjustments based on real-time conditions.
Another integral component of dynamic wireless EV charging systems is the Vehicle Charging Pad, which is installed on the underside of the EV. This pad receives power wirelessly from the Base Charging Pad and transfers it to the vehicle's battery for charging. The design of the Vehicle Charging Pad is engineered for compatibility with various EV models and ensures efficient power transfer without compromising safety or performance.

Global Dynamic Wireless EV Charging Market, Segmentation by Charging System
The Global Dynamic Wireless EV Charging Market has been segmented by Charging System into Magnetic Power Transfer, Inductive Power Transfer and Capacitive Power Transfer.
The Global Dynamic Wireless EV Charging Market is experiencing a significant surge in innovation and adoption, driven by the growing demand for electric vehicles (EVs) and the need for efficient charging solutions. One of the key segments shaping this market is the Charging System, which has been categorized into Magnetic Power Transfer, Inductive Power Transfer, and Capacitive Power Transfer.
Magnetic Power Transfer stands out as a promising technology in the dynamic wireless EV charging landscape. It operates by transferring power through a magnetic field between the charging pad installed on the ground and the receiver pad mounted on the EV. This method offers advantages such as high efficiency and reliability, making it a preferred choice for many manufacturers and consumers alike.
Inductive Power Transfer is another notable segment in the dynamic wireless EV charging market. This technology relies on electromagnetic induction to transfer power wirelessly between the charging infrastructure and the vehicle. Despite its widespread adoption, challenges such as energy loss and alignment issues between the charging pads have prompted ongoing research and development efforts to enhance its performance and usability.

Restraints:
- Infrastructure challenges and costs
-
Regulatory and standardization complexities : The Global Dynamic Wireless EV Charging Market faces a myriad of regulatory and standardization complexities, presenting significant challenges for widespread adoption. One of the primary hurdles is the lack of uniform regulations governing wireless charging technology across different regions. Varying regulatory frameworks can hinder interoperability and create confusion for manufacturers and consumers alike.
Harmonizing these regulations is crucial to fostering a consistent and supportive environment for dynamic wireless EV charging systems to thrive. Standardization complexities pose another obstacle to the seamless integration of dynamic wireless EV charging infrastructure. With multiple standards and protocols in existence, compatibility issues arise, leading to inefficiencies and increased costs for implementation. Streamlining these standards is essential to streamline the deployment of wireless charging solutions and ensure compatibility across different platforms and vehicles.
Safety concerns represent a significant aspect of regulatory and standardization challenges in the dynamic wireless EV charging market. Ensuring that wireless charging systems meet stringent safety standards is paramount to prevent accidents and mitigate risks associated with electromagnetic radiation and overheating. Regulatory bodies must establish clear guidelines and certification processes to guarantee the safety and reliability of these technologies.
